Overview

Bridge Rocks Coto, nestled in the charming ambience of Vietnam's Co To, is a premier destination for those seeking an idyllic escape. This picturesque beach stretches along the coastline, boasting fine, golden sand that glistens under the radiant sun. Despite its tranquil appearance, Bridge Rocks Coto buzzes with a diverse range of activities including swimming, beachcombing, and sunbathing, making it a perfect spot for both relaxation and adventurous pursuits. Bridge Rocks Coto has few amenities, so plan your trip accordingly, although it does not have lifeguards on duty, bathroom access, or provisions for dogs, ensuring a more natural and undisturbed beach experience.

Parking

When it comes to parking, visitors should be prepared for a bit of a walk, as Bridge Rocks Coto does not feature a designated parking lot. This encourages a more eco-friendly approach to visiting, albeit with a slight inconvenience. Parking in the nearby village and walking to the beach is common practice, and though it is not a paid parking arrangement, it does require some planning for those with a lot of beach gear.

Fun Fact

A fascinating aspect of Bridge Rocks Coto is its geological formations, which not only give the beach its name but also contribute to its unique landscape. These natural rock bridges and pools are formed by the erosive power of the sea over countless years, creating mesmerizing patterns and structures that are a delight for both photographers and nature enthusiasts. Exploring these formations reveals a diverse ecosystem teeming with marine life, making it a fantastic spot for educational trips and ecological studies.
